Two local parents are facing disturbing charges in separate alleged attacks on young children, one featuring a cord, the other a pillow.

Police arrested Billy Ray Boggs, Jr., 33, of Blue Ash Monday after he allegedly held his 8-year-old son's head tightly against a pillow as a form of punishment at his home on Grooms Road.
Boggs will face that accusation at a 9 a.m. court arraignment Tuesday in Hamilton County court.
Boggs' own mother told police about the pillow incident. Boggs allegedly told her that, while it was for discipline, he was not "trying to kill him", according to court records. He is facing a domestic violence charge.
Joining Boggs in court Tuesday morning will be 26-year-old Brandy Bailey. Bailey, of Mount Healthy, was also arrested Monday on endangering children and domestic violence charges.
Mount Healthy Police say Bailey was hitting her two children with a cord at her home on Clovernook Avenue. The kids, ages 7 and 5, were reportedly struck on their backs, legs, chest and arms.
